House For Rent £850
Sandfield Terrace, Tadcaster LS24


Description
***unfurnished fabulous sized property - well presented throughout - superb bathroom***

This three storey property offers incredible living accommodation throughout and briefly comprises; lounge, kitchen/diner, rear utility porch, three double bedrooms, one on the first floor with a superbly sized bathroom and two further double bedrooms to the second floor. Majority PVCu double-glazing, gas central heating system and recently having the added benefit of off-road parking with a block-paved front and having a rear enclosed patio garden. This lovely three bedroom, three storey town house must be seen to be appreciated. Having excellent links to the motorway network, A64, York and Leeds.

EPC Rating D
Council Tax Band B

Tenant Information

Tenant charges as per the Tenant Fees Act 2019

•Rent – as set out in the tenancy
•Tenancy deposit – equivalent of 5 weeks’ rent or use of Deposit scheme if offered by your landlord (and you have met the eligibility criteria for Reposit).
•Reservation monies – equivalent to one week’s rent.
•Payment in the event of a default – such as loss of keys, security device, alarms etc. The tenant will pay the cost of replacement keys or devices including any associated contractor bills and £30 (including VAT) for administration.
•Payment on variation, assignment or novation of a tenancy – £50 (including VAT) per change. For example; change of name such as marriage, divorce or transgender; change of the rent due date; inclusion or exclusion of pets; change for permitted occupiers.
•Payment on early termination of the tenancy – cost of landlord’s reasonable fee to re market, plus a £50 administration fee for the Deed of Surrender.
•Payment for Council Tax to the end date of your tenancy.
•Payment for utilities – such as gas, electricity, water, lpg or oil.
•Payment for a television licence.
•Payment for communication services.

Charges for non-assured short hold tenants and licences (contractual agreements):

•Reference fee – £150 (including VAT) per tenancy.
•Right to Rent check (for permitted occupiers) – £50 per occupier. All other charges listed above also apply.
•Referencing on vacation of a property – should a reference be requested from Emsleys Estate Agents’ Lettings and Property Management service from a referencing agency or other body, a charge of £50 (including VAT) per tenant will be required in exchange for a reference. We will require proof of a tenant’s consent to supply a reference.
